Also, the data structure vlan's seems inverted. Why do you keep a hash list
of vlan's and then a bitmap of ports. Seems more natural to just put a bitmap
on each port that has vlan filtering rather than introducing yet another list
to manage.


I originally had it this way. I found that it wasted space and made other things more difficult to do. For instance, to do egress policy, I would have needed another bitmap of vlans... With 4096 vlans, that's
512 bytes per port (1024 with policy).

I could probably remove the per-port list. It would make 2 things a little harder:
  1) detecting if the port has any vlan info at all.
  2) dumping the vlan information

I could pursue this if you think it'll be better.
